VIENNA, April 29 — Part of the former imperial palace in central Vienna housing Austrian President Alexander Van der Bellen’s office was evacuated on Wednesday after a bomb threat and the president was taken to safety, but police soon gave the all-clear. A police spokesman said the threat was...

Austria’s President Alexander Van der Bellen wearing a protective face mask in Vienna, Austria April 27, 2020. — Reuters pic

A police spokesman said the threat was made by email against the Hofburg, a sprawling palace complex that includes reception rooms, the headquarters of the Organization for Security and Cooperation in Europe , and temporarily the debating chamber of Austria’s lower house of parliament.
